Abstract

The utility model discloses an alarm device of the internet of things, which comprises an anti-shaking device, a box body, an acousto-optic alarm device, a monitoring device and a heat dissipation device, wherein the box body is arranged on one surface of the anti-shaking device, the acousto-optic alarm device comprises an alarm lamp, an alarm horn and a base, one end of the alarm lamp is connected with one surface of the base, one end of the alarm horn is connected with the other surface of the base, one end of the base is connected with one side surface of the box body through a bolt, the monitoring device comprises a smoke monitor and a temperature monitor, the smoke monitor and the temperature monitor are both arranged on one surface of the box body, the heat dissipation device comprises a heat dissipation box, a heat dissipation fan, a motor and a bearing, the heat dissipation box is arranged on the other side surface of the box body, the heat dissipation fan is arranged inside the heat dissipation box, one, and is itself equipped with a heat sink.

The first embodiment is as follows:
referring to fig. 1-5, the present invention relates to an alarm device for internet of things, comprising an anti-shaking device 100, a case 200, an audible and visual alarm device 300, a monitoring device 400 and a heat dissipation device 500, wherein the case 200 is mounted on one surface of the anti-shaking device 100, the audible and visual alarm device 300 comprises an alarm lamp 310, an alarm horn 320 and a base 330, one end of the alarm lamp 310 is connected with one surface of the base 330, one end of the alarm horn 320 is connected with the other surface of the base 330, one end of the base 330 is connected with one side surface of the case 200 by a bolt, the monitoring device 400 comprises a smoke monitor 410 and a temperature monitor 430, the smoke monitor 410 and the temperature monitor 430 are both mounted on one surface of the case 200, the heat dissipation device 500 comprises a heat dissipation box 510, a heat dissipation fan 520, a motor 530 and a bearing 550, the heat dissipation box, one end of the bearing 550 is rotatably coupled to the heat dissipation fan 520, and the other end of the bearing 550 is rotatably coupled to the motor 530.
Further, anti-sway device 100 includes fixed plate 110, fixed block 120 and damping spring 130, a plurality of fixed block 120 one end all with fixed plate 110 upper surface welding, a plurality of damping spring 130 one end respectively with a plurality of fixed block 120 upper surface connection, a plurality of damping spring 130 other ends all with box 200 lower surface connection, through damping spring 130 and device be connected, can prevent effectively that the device's self from rocking the damage that brings for the device.
Further, the box 200 includes a box body, a monitoring panel 210, a center chip 220 and a first connecting line 230, the box body is an internal hollow structure, the monitoring panel 210 is installed on one surface of the box body, the center chip 220 is installed on one surface inside the box body, one end of each of the first connecting lines 230 is connected with one surface of the center chip 220, the other end of each of the first connecting lines 230 is connected with the lower surface of the monitoring panel 210, the box 200 can effectively protect other structures inside the box 200, and the monitoring device is convenient for the internal conditions of the monitoring device through the monitoring panel 210.
Further, the sound and light alarm device 300 further includes a second connecting wire 340 and a sound and light alarm chip 350, the sound and light alarm chip 350 is respectively connected to a side surface of the inside of the box 200 and a side surface of the center chip 220 through the second connecting wire 340, and the sound and light alarm device 300 can timely send out a sound and light alarm when a dangerous situation is found.
Further, the monitoring device 400 further includes a third connecting line 420, a fourth connecting line 440, a temperature monitoring chip 450 and a smoke monitoring chip 460, the smoke monitoring chip 460 is connected to the upper surface inside the box 200 and the surface of one side of the central chip 220 through the third connecting line 420, the temperature monitoring chip 450 is connected to the upper surface inside the box 200 and the upper surface of the central chip 220 through the fourth connecting line 440, the smoke monitor 410 can transmit information to the smoke monitoring chip 460 at the first time when smoke occurs, meanwhile, the temperature monitor 430 can transmit information to the temperature monitoring chip 450 at the first time when temperature is abnormal, the two chips transmit information to the central chip 220, the central chip 220 sorts the information to the audible and visual alarm chip 350, and finally, the audible and visual alarm device 300 sends out an alarm.
Further, the heat dissipation device 500 further includes a connection seat 540 and a fifth connection line 560, the motor 530 is installed on one surface of the connection seat 540, the connection seat 540 is installed on one surface inside the case 200, one end of the fifth connection line 560 is connected with the other surface of the connection seat 540, the other end of the fifth connection line 560 is connected with one surface of the central chip 220, and the heat dissipation device 500 dissipates heat to itself to prevent the device from being damaged due to an excessively high temperature.
